The Asian Institute of Digital Finance (AIDF) is a university-level institute at the National University of Singapore (NUS), jointly founded by the Monetary Authority of Singapore (MAS), the National Research Foundation (NRF) and NUS. AIDF aspires to be at the forefront of research-driven Fintech innovation in Singapore by acting as an experimental site for developing digital financial technologies, as well as nurturing current and future Fintech researchers and practitioners in Asia.
The Credit Research Initiative (CRI), one of the flagship research initiatives under AIDF, is a non-profit undertaking founded in 2009. Pioneering the "public good" credit risk measure, the initiative is committed to advancing big data analytics and providing directly useful credit intelligence to academic and professional communities. Our clients include international regulatory authorities (such as the IMF and MAS) and multinational financial institutions around the world.

1. PRODUCT MANAGEMENT TEAM
The Product Management Team (PMT) manages and produces various credit risk products, which include PD, AS, DTD, Crisifi and so on. PMT plays a key role and is involved in implementing, maintaining, and improving scientific computation models for products as well as for clients. Successful candidates will have the opportunity to quickly learn the modelling approaches, mathematical algorithms, and programming skills utilized for credit risk research work.
Responsibilities:
- Maintain and simplify Production System.
- Analyze and interpret the credit risk measures.
- Improve the developed scientific computation of credit risk measures such as Distance to Default (DTD), Probability of Default (PD), and Actuarial Spread (AS).
- Develop and improve practical credit risk management tools such as stress testing/scenarios analysis.
- Deal with urgent or ad-hoc requests, such as the changes of model and the data request from clients or researchers.

2. DATA MANAGEMENT TEAM
The Data Management Team (DMT) acts as a backbone to the CRI as the main function is to design and manage the CRI database and ensures the quality of CRI's data. As a member of the Data Management Team, the candidate should have an in-depth knowledge of database and financial data structure. Successful candidates could contribute to the improvement of ETL process and would have the opportunity to develop programming and data analytic skills for credit research work.
Responsibilities:
- Daily monitoring of operating processes.
- Investigation of suspicious financial data and data cleaning.
- Modification of data generating process to cater to changing operating requirements.
- Improve data ETL process from various financial sources (Bloomberg, Refinitiv Eikon, etc.)
- Creating and improving database elements for higher efficiency of the processes and quality of data (using MSSQL, MySQL).
- Perform ad-hoc data related tasks as requested by other teams or clients.

7. VALIDATION TEAM
The Validation Team (VT) handles the assessment of models servicing a wide range of activities, including Probability of Default, Actuarial Spread, and Stress Testing models. As a member in the Validation Team, you will work on a variety of models covering many aspects of the model life cycle, including data management, methodology, programming, and quantitative assessment. Successful candidates will contribute to the assessment and evaluation of credit risk models.
Responsibilities:
- Independent evaluation of existing risk models including PD, AS and Stress Testing models.
- Assist with the delivery of the validation plan, ensuring timely identification of issues.
- Quantitative assessment of model performance via data evaluation and statistical testing.
- Coordination with internal stakeholders on model issues, achieving suitable resolutions.
- Deal with urgent and/or ad-hoc requests.
